WebDec 14, 2024 · Flushing is defined as a local sensation of warmth in the face, head, neck, upper chest, and limbs, accompanied by erythema, both caused by increased cutaneous blood flow to the region. Episodic flushing is generally a transient event, mediated by vasoactive causes or in reaction to certain drug therapies. WebJul 7, 2024 · Signs and symptoms of carcinoid heart disease include fatigue and shortness of breath. Carcinoid heart disease can eventually lead to heart failure. Surgical repair of damaged heart valves may be an option. Carcinoid crisis. Carcinoid crisis causes a severe episode of flushing, low blood pressure, confusion and breathing difficulty.
